Rolls Royce Phantom from 2004 Color combination: Sapphire blue with beige leather interior Only 50.700 km from new and in great condition Desirable 6.8L V12 Engine producing up to 460 HP The car was always maintained with the highest care and was never damaged MODEL INFORMATION: The 2003 Rolls-Royce Phantom was the first Rolls-Royce to be developed and launched under the wings of BMW. The 2003 Phantom was powered by a 6750 cc V12 rated at 460 hp. The engine was mated to a six-speed automatic transmission. The car also received a number of new features. For example, there is the power reserve gauge that indicates how much engine power is available. The rear doors are hinged to the rear and are secured by an electronic lock. Those rear doors also contain an umbrella. The distinctive Spirit of Ecstasy figure atop the equally distinctive radiator grille is electrically retractable. Finally, the RR logo on the wheel covers can rotate independently so that it remains upright at all times.
